OPINION

CARMAN, Judge.

This matter comes before the Court on Plaintiffs', Former Employees of Tyco Electronics, Fiber Optics Division, Glen Rock, Pennsylvania, ("Former Employees"), application for attorneys fees and other expenses under the Equal Access to Justice Act ("EAJA"), 28 U.S.C. § 2412 (2000).
